在当今数据驱动的世界中,如何从海量的数据中提取有价值的信息,成为了一个关键问题。潜在剖面分析(Latent Profile Analysis,LPA)就是这样一种强大的数据分析工具,它可以帮助我们揭示数据背后的潜在结构,从而为科学决策提供有力支持。接下来,让我们一起揭开潜在剖面分析的神秘面纱。
什么是潜在剖面分析?
潜在剖面分析是一种统计方法,用于识别数据集中隐藏的潜在类别或组。它通过寻找数据中的潜在结构,帮助我们更好地理解数据的内在规律。简单来说,LPA就像是一个“侦探”,它可以从看似杂乱无章的数据中,找出隐藏的“秘密”。
LPA 的应用场景
潜在剖面分析在各个领域都有广泛的应用,以下是一些常见的应用场景:
- 市场细分:帮助企业识别不同消费群体,制定更有针对性的营销策略。
- 心理学研究:揭示个体心理特征的潜在结构,为心理治疗提供参考。
- 社会学分析:探究社会现象背后的潜在因素,为政策制定提供依据。
- 生物学研究:分析生物数据,发现生物特征之间的潜在关系。
LPA 的工作原理
LPA 的工作原理可以概括为以下几个步骤:
- 数据准备:收集相关数据,并进行预处理,如缺失值处理、异常值处理等。
- 模型选择:根据研究目的和数据特点,选择合适的潜在剖面分析模型。
- 模型拟合:使用统计软件(如R、Python等)进行模型拟合,找出最佳模型参数。
- 结果解释:分析模型结果,识别潜在类别,并解释其含义。
LPA 的优势
相比于其他数据分析方法,潜在剖面分析具有以下优势:
- 揭示潜在结构:LPA 可以帮助我们发现数据中隐藏的潜在类别,从而更好地理解数据。
- 模型灵活:LPA 模型可以根据实际需求进行调整,适应不同的数据特点。
- 结果直观:LPA 模型的结果通常以图表形式呈现,易于理解和解释。
LPA 的局限性
尽管潜在剖面分析具有诸多优势,但也存在一些局限性:
- 模型选择:选择合适的模型需要一定的专业知识和经验。
- 结果解释:LPA 模型的结果可能存在主观性,需要谨慎解释。
- 数据质量:LPA 对数据质量要求较高,数据预处理不当可能导致结果偏差。
实例分析
以下是一个简单的 LPA 模型拟合实例:
# 加载潜在剖面分析包
library(latentprofile)
# 生成模拟数据
set.seed(123)
data <- data.frame(
x1 = rnorm(100),
x2 = rnorm(100),
x3 = rnorm(100)
)
# 拟合模型
model <- latentprofile(data, nclasses = 2)
# 输出结果
summary(model)
在这个例子中,我们使用 R 语言和 latentprofile 包进行潜在剖面分析。首先,我们生成了一组模拟数据,然后使用 latentprofile 函数拟合了一个包含两个潜在类别的模型。最后,我们使用 summary 函数输出模型结果。
总结
潜在剖面分析是一种强大的数据分析工具,可以帮助我们从数据中挖掘出隐藏的潜在结构。通过了解 LPA 的工作原理、优势、局限性以及应用场景,我们可以更好地利用这一工具,为科学决策提供有力支持。
